
Have you ever wondered why so many companies move to cloud computing? The advantages and disadvantages of cloud computing guide companies in managing data storage.
With cloud computing services, businesses gain cost savings, operational efficiency, and enhanced security. This article examines the key advantages and disadvantages of cloud computing. It also provides insights to make decisions.
Cloud computing offers powerful advantages, but the right website builder helps minimize its drawbacks. The builders listed below are designed to work efficiently in cloud environments without adding unnecessary complexity or overhead. Explore our recommended website builders here to choose tools that keep cloud benefits working in your favor.
Website Builders That Balance Flexibility, Control, and Cost
| Provider | User Rating | Recommended For | |
|---|---|---|---|
![]() | 4.6 | Beginners | Visit Hostinger |
![]() | 4.4 | Pricing | Visit IONOS |
![]() | 4.2 | Design | Visit Squarespace |
Top 6 Advantages of Cloud Computing
Discover the top 6 advantages of cloud computing to boost business growth.
1. Significant Cost Savings and Efficiency
Cloud computing changes how businesses manage their IT infrastructure and spending. Instead of buying physical hardware, they use cloud services and pay only for what they use.
This shift cuts the need for big data centers. It saves power, space, and money while boosting cost efficiency and operational efficiency. Cloud computing allows your IT teams to focus on other strategic projects.
With cloud providers and hybrid cloud solutions, teams focus on software development. They also innovate better. Avoid maintaining servers and gain better infrastructure management.
Smart cloud computing tools like automated data backup protect sensitive data. They ensure data redundancy, mitigate security risks, and enhance overall cloud computing security.
2. Unmatched Scalability and Flexibility

Cloud computing changes how quickly companies scale IT resources today. It allows you to scale computing power, data storage, or bandwidth in minutes. This flexibility helps meet business needs. Cloud resources adjust quickly, eliminating waste and slow procurement processes.
Testing new ideas is simple with cloud computing solutions. No need for physical hardware—just launch and build on a cloud-based platform.
With 28% of workers working remotely, cloud infrastructure supports remote teams anywhere. With good internet access, employees can use the same cloud systems and hybrid cloud strategies.
Modern cloud technology also supports edge computing and automated data backup. These help protect sensitive data and improve disaster recovery across your cloud environment.
You can test new ideas and shut them down without financial risk. That increases innovations and helps you stay ahead in the market.
3. Enhanced Security and Compliance Posture
When using cloud computing, companies worry about security risks. However, most cloud users face fewer data breaches than those with local servers. Cloud users experience fewer security incidents compared to those maintaining on local servers.
Cloud service providers use robust security features to safeguard data. They include data encryption and automated data backup for safety. These keep sensitive data safe from new online threats.
Big cloud providers follow rules like GDPR and HIPAA. It helps small firms use safe cloud-based services and stay protected.

In the shared responsibility model, your cloud provider protects your data centers. It also secures cloud infrastructure from online security risks. You control data protection and user security.
Regular security audits and threat checks keep your cloud environment safe. That builds trust and better data protection for everyone.
4. Robust Disaster Recovery and Data Redundancy
Cloud computing protects companies from loss caused by hardware failure or natural disasters. It gives a strong backup system for data storage and recovery.
Cloud infrastructure maintains data redundancy by storing files across multiple data centers. If one fails, your valuable data remains safe in the other.
This setup prevents data loss and long downtime. Cloud service providers also enhance data protection and safeguard sensitive data from online threats.
Small and medium firms use cloud-based disaster recovery to stay online. They experience less downtime after moving to the cloud. Cloud computing services cut downtime and boost operational efficiency for growing teams.
Automated data backup and failover systems ensure apps remain operational. Cloud storage providers promise up to 99.999% uptime for users.
With cloud computing solutions, recovery takes minutes, not days. It saves money and keeps sensitive data protected across your cloud environment.
5. Improved Collaboration and Global Accessibility
Cloud computing makes teamwork easy from any location worldwide. Teams can use cloud-based platforms and cloud services with any internet connection.
With cloud computing tools, many people edit files and share updates fast. These cloud solutions help boost operational efficiency and productivity for remote workers.
Employees can access valuable data from their homes, on the road, or in different time zones. Cloud storage systems ensure everyone works with the latest data storage version.
A shared cloud platform helps teams manage projects and show brand value. Website builders like Hostinger or IONOS offer cloud-based solutions for growth. Choose the best web hosting service to ensure your site is fast and secure.
Mobile access keeps teams connected everywhere. Workers use cloud computing applications to review, approve, and respond fast.
Cloud infrastructure integrates calendars, chats, and tasks into a single cloud environment. That helps teams focus on real work, not switching tools.
6. Automatic Maintenance and Access to Innovation
Cloud computing reduces the stress of companies managing their own systems. Instead of fixing servers, your cloud service provider handles updates and patches.
With cloud computing services, your team skips the long maintenance tasks. It enables teams to build new cloud computing solutions and projects quickly.
You also gain quick access to AI tools and serverless architectures. These cloud-based services boost operational efficiency without needing new physical hardware.
Cloud providers often provide updates, adding new security features and tools. Your company stays current and safe in the fast cloud environment.
Using cloud computing models, your team learns through guides and support. This makes digital transformation faster and easier for every business.
Top 5 Disadvantages of Cloud Computing
Learn the top 5 disadvantages of cloud computing.
1. Downtime and Dependence on an Internet Connection
Cloud computing depends on your internet connection for access. No connection means no entry to cloud services or business cloud applications.
That creates risk when networks fail. Even strong cloud providers face downtime. That results in stopping work and lowering operational efficiency for teams.
Big names like Google Cloud and IBM Cloud have faced outages. For instance, Google experienced three severe outages in a year. These events show that public cloud services can also fail sometimes.

Internet access issues can cost businesses thousands every hour. Slow bandwidth reduces cloud performance, making data storage and cloud systems respond slowly.
Understanding what downtime is helps you prepare for its risks. Using backup connections and service model agreements helps reduce risks. Strong cloud computing solutions help keep valuable data safe and reduce downtime.
2. Security and Privacy Vulnerabilities
Storing sensitive data in cloud computing carries certain risks. Even with cloud providers securing systems, you must control data access and settings.
A minor misconfiguration can leak valuable data online. Many cloud computing providers report these errors. It can even come from skilled IT teams managing cloud systems.
Big data breaches have serious consequences. An attack on Code Space destroyed their cloud environment, causing total data loss.
With over half of the company data in the cloud, security risks grow. Multi-tenancy means shared cloud infrastructure, which can lead to cross-tenant attacks.
Compliance laws, such as GDPR and HIPAA, make data protection more difficult. Businesses must know their data storage locations and follow the country’s regulations.
Cloud computing security needs care. Always check your data centers and cloud service providers. Learn about data sovereignty laws to protect your sensitive data.
3. Vendor Lock-In and Migration Complexity
Switching between cloud providers or reverting to existing infrastructure can be challenging. The issue, known as vendor lock-in, limits choice and raises costs for businesses.
Each cloud service provider uses special tools and settings. These cloud service models make switching difficult. Cloud-based applications rarely transfer easily to other leading cloud providers.
Data migration also takes time and money. Moving cloud storage or cloud resources between platforms is more expensive.
Apps built for one cloud platform may not work elsewhere. Rewriting code for a new public cloud or private cloud costs time and effort.
Long contracts and software management agreements can keep users tied down. Leaving one cloud computing provider often means paying high penalties.
To mitigate security risks, consider cloud hosting designs. This setup lets teams access data and move workloads. It also protects data security across the underlying infrastructure.
4. Limited Control Over Cloud Infrastructure

Cloud computing means giving up full control of your IT infrastructure. Your cloud provider manages servers, data centers, and network configuration for your business.
This setup limits your customization options. Cloud service models only allow you to change what the cloud services permit.
Tuning performance is harder because you cannot access the underlying infrastructure. You must work within preset options made by leading cloud providers.
If issues arise, you rely on the provider for help. Fixing cloud resources deep in the system may take extra time.
Service Level Agreements (SLAs) provide credits but do not offer refunds for downtime. It also covers performance and uptime. Also, software updates happen on the provider’s schedule.
Automatic updates enhance data security but can also cause issues. Some cloud-based applications fail after provider updates. They need software management and support to mitigate security risks.
5. Potential for Hidden and Unpredictable Costs
The pay-as-you-go plan in cloud computing offers freedom but can surprise budgets. Without tracking, cloud services may incur costs that exceed the planned budget.
Hidden costs often appear in data transfer and cloud storage. Moving or storing data from the public cloud or private cloud can be expensive.
Frequent API calls to cloud resources also raise costs. Apps that use many cloud services may incur higher monthly charges. Auto-scaling helps during traffic spikes, but it can overspend quickly. If left unchecked, extra cloud resources continue to run and waste money.
Forgotten development environments also drain funds. Teams must close unused cloud-based applications to avoid high bills.
Storage costs grow as data security needs rise. Using tiered cloud storage can be helpful, but it needs software management.
Different service models have many pricing types. Leading cloud providers, such as Google Cloud, make budgeting hard. Understanding these nuances is crucial for accurate budgeting.

Comparing the Advantages and Disadvantages Across Cloud Service Models
Learn how cloud service models differ by comparing the advantages and disadvantages.
| Aspect | IaaS (e.g., AWS EC2) | PaaS (e.g., Google App Engine) | SaaS (e.g., Microsoft 365) |
| Key Advantage: Cost Savings | The pay-as-you-go model cuts hardware costs by 35%. | No OS upkeep; benefits from economies of scale.
| The subscription plan eliminates setup and installation costs.
|
| Key Advantage: Scalability | Quick setup of virtual machines and flexible resources. | Auto-scaling works best for app development. | On-demand access helps teams work globally. |
| Key Disadvantage: Security | User handles OS and app security on shared systems. | The provider secures the platform; app risks remain with the user. | Data privacy concerns in multi-tenant apps; breaches cost $3.86M. |
| Key Disadvantage: Downtime | Needs a steady network; provider outages affect all VMs. | Platform outages can stop all app deployments. | Needs internet to work; outages block users. |
Knowing the types of hosting helps you select the right cloud service models. Each has its own cloud computing advantages and disadvantages.
Infrastructure as a Service (IaaS) gives you full control. You manage apps, systems, and software management on the cloud infrastructure. This model fits businesses with special needs or setups.
Platform as a Service (PaaS) makes app building easier. Your cloud provider manages the underlying infrastructure, while developers focus on coding.
Software as a Service (SaaS) offers ready cloud-based applications. You use software online without caring about updates or servers. This model supports common applications, such as email and CRM tools.
Cloud storage trends show that these models continue to grow rapidly. New features emerge with extra options for optimizing cloud strategies.
The rise of AI in business demonstrates how cloud platforms enable innovation. Cloud platforms boost innovation through AI and machine learning tools. These smart services are now available to companies of all sizes.
Conclusion
Cloud computing offers benefits like cost savings, data security, and easy scalability. Yet, risks such as vendor lock-in and internet dependency demand careful planning. It’s best to understand these things to make better decisions.
Ready to boost your business with smarter cloud computing choices? Start by understanding the benefits of cloud hosting to upgrade your performance.
Next Steps: What Now?
Ready to take the next step in learning cloud computing?
- Learn the advantages and disadvantages of cloud computing.
- Learn the types of cloud computing.
- Learn about cloud server security.
- Learn about web hosting security.
- Learn about public-private hybrid cloud solutions.
Further Reading & Useful Resources
Learn more with these cloud computing guides and tips.
- Cloud Server: Learn about cloud servers.
- Cloud Deployment: Explore the various models.
- Hosting Costs: Learn about the hidden costs of hosting a website.
- Data Centers: Learn about data centers.
- Cloud Server Security: Learn to secure your data.





